1 DESCRIPTION
1.1 GENERAL DESCRIPTION
The F 200 / F 300 / TSF 200 / TSF 300 / M3 are microprocessor
digital thermostats, are suitable for refrigeration temperature with
ON / OFF control and intervals time for defrost, to regulate
temperature or continuous operating time compressor, electric
heater or hot gas for investment cycle. The device is equipped with
optimization functions and special defrosting functions used for
energy saving control.
Thermostats, depending on the model, available from 2 to 3 relay
outputs and 2 to 3 inputs for temperature sensors PTC or NTC and
also an internal buzzer for acoustic signalling ALARM and
programming.
Models F 200 / F 300 / TSF 200 / TSF 300 / M3 differ from other
standard models on the design and screen system keyboard.
